Mitchell's 32 points and 10 assists powered Cleveland's comeback from a five-point deficit to beat Denver 119-117 on Monday, snapping the Nuggets' momentum.
The New York Knicks delivered a stunning performance against the Boston Celtics, halting their five-game winning streak with a decisive 111-89 victory. Jalen Brunson shone as the star of the night, scoring 31 points and orchestrating the offense, while contributions from Josh Hart and others solidified a balanced attack. As the Knicks continue their impressive run, sitting second in the Eastern Conference, their blend of tenacious defense and team play signals they're a force to be reckoned with moving forward.

The recent trade between the Washington Wizards and Dallas Mavericks marks a significant turning point for both franchises, as they navigate through challenging seasons. The Wizards acquired Anthony Davis in hopes of building a strong defensive presence alongside Trae Young, while the Mavericks look to regroup after struggling to find direction post-Luka Dončić trade. With each team plotting their futures, this trade symbolizes a strategic shift aimed at long-term success rather than immediate wins.

In a surprising trade, the Cleveland Cavaliers have acquired veteran guard James Harden from the Los Angeles Clippers, signaling their aggressive pursuit of a championship this season. At 36, Harden brings unparalleled experience and playmaking abilities to a Cavaliers team seeking to enhance its offensive flow and compete with top contenders in the East. Meanwhile, the Clippers have opted for a youth-focused approach, receiving Darius Garland in return, as they aim to build for the future while remaining competitive in the present.

In a significant trade ahead of the deadline, the Boston Celtics have acquired two-time All-Star Nikola Vucevic from the Chicago Bulls, sending scoring guard Anfernee Simons in return. This move addresses Boston's need for a reliable center, especially with Jayson Tatum's injury looming large. Meanwhile, the Bulls shift toward a younger roster, as they look to enhance their competitive edge and search for future star players.
In a blockbuster trade, the Memphis Grizzlies have sent star defender Jaren Jackson Jr. to the Utah Jazz, fundamentally shifting both teams' trajectories for the future. The Grizzlies, currently struggling in the standings, appear to be committing to a rebuild by acquiring young talent and valuable draft picks, while the Jazz are positioning themselves for a stronger core with Jackson's elite skill set. This move signals a pivotal moment for both franchises as they navigate their respective paths toward future success.

In a strategic three-team trade, the Chicago Bulls, Sacramento Kings, and Cleveland Cavaliers are reshaping their rosters with varying objectives. The Bulls aim to bolster their future by acquiring Dario Šarić and two second-round picks while emphasizing youth development. Meanwhile, the Kings seek to reinvigorate their playoff ambitions with De'Andre Hunter, and the Cavaliers focus on financial flexibility by offloading Hunter's contract while adding depth with Dennis Schroder and Keon Ellis.
